New owner here!:woohoo: What advice/warnings/tips would you vets have for a newbie? Anything you wish you had know from the begiing?
 
Congratulations on your purchase, and WELCOME HOME!! :cool1:

The main tip is to relax, enjoy your membership and take the time to fully enjoy the WDW resort amenities that you might not have used if you were the "park commando" type in the past. Aside from that, just stay on top of your banking deadlines and keep reading these boards for membership changes in policies, procedures and perks.

Enjoy your membership! :thumbsup2

The one thing I wish I knew before was about borrowing and banking. Years ago, when I first heard about DVC, I assumed you received a certain number of points that had to be used each year. As much as we love WDW, I didn't know if I wanted to be tied to visiting every year, so I didn't look any further into buying. I only discovered the art of banking and borrowing to move points into different years last year when looking into possibly renting points. Of course, I learned this from the DIS boards (See comment above). If I would have known this before we would have bought into DVC many years before we did.
